During upgrade to EHP5 on ECC landscape the system did not come up in downtime phase after the kernel switch and repository import to main instance from shadow instance.
This problem occurs generally in distributed system i.e ASCS instance and Central instances are on different hosts.The kernel switch occurs in /usr/sap/<SID>/SYS/exe/run to 720 version and also in /usr/sap/<SID>/DV*/exe by the kernel file sapcpe.
But that did not happen in ASCS instance . So I have to mannualy copy all the execucutables from
/usr/sap/<SID>/SYS/exe/run to /usr/sap/<SID>/ASCS00/exe.
And then execute the SAPup again where it was stopped and it worked fine.
